1. Design and Usability Assessment:
Feature | Oppo A96 | Motorola Moto G24 Power | User Experience Impact |
---|---|---|---|
Display | 6.59" IPS LCD, 90Hz, 1080 x 2412 px (401 ppi) | 6.56" IPS LCD, 90Hz, 720 x 1612 px (269 ppi) | Oppo A96 offers sharper visuals due to higher resolution. G24 Power prioritizes battery life with a lower resolution display. |
Battery | 5000 mAh | 6000 mAh | G24 Power boasts significantly longer battery life, catering to power users. |
Processor | Snapdragon 680 | Helio G85 | Performance differences will be subtle for everyday tasks. G24 Power might have a slight edge in gaming. |
Camera | 50MP Main, 2MP Depth, 16MP Selfie | 50MP Main, 8MP Ultrawide, 2MP Macro, 16MP Selfie | G24 Power's ultrawide lens adds versatility for capturing landscapes and group photos. |
Software | Android 11 (upgradable) | Android 14 | G24 Power benefits from the latest Android features and security updates. |
Design Ergonomics | 191g, 8.4mm thick | 197g, 9.0mm thick | Both phones are comfortable to hold, but the Oppo A96 is slightly lighter and thinner. |
